Procuring Quality Car Spare Parts: A Guide
Keeping your vehicle running smoothly often hinges on finding quality spare parts. However, navigating the world of auto parts can be here a complex task. With so many alternatives available, it's easy to become overwhelmed. {Fortunately,luckily, there are a few key steps you can take to secure you're getting the best possible parts for your car.
First, always determine the exact part you need. This frequently entails checking your vehicle's owner's manual or consulting a reliable online database. Once you have the precise part number, you can start shopping around.
Consider just new and used parts. While new parts are generally preferred, reputable used parts suppliers can offer considerable savings. Keep in mind to confirm the seller's standing and ask about warranties or return policies.
Finally, don't hesitate to talk to a trusted mechanic for recommendations. A skilled technician can help you understand the world of car parts and locate the right options for your specific needs.

Hunting down Affordable Car Spare Parts: Where to Look
Keeping your car running smoothly often involves staying on top of regular maintenance and repairs. But when it comes time to replace a worn-out part, the cost can really add up. Luckily, there are plenty of places to shop for affordable car spare parts without sacrificing quality. Online marketplaces like eBay and Amazon offer a huge selection from various sellers, often at competitive prices. Local auto parts stores can also be a good option, especially if you need parts immediately. Don't forget to browse junkyards and salvage yards, as they often have used parts at deep prices.
Before you buy, make sure to compare prices from different sources and think about shipping costs. You might also want to look for coupons or discounts to save even more cash. By being a savvy shopper, you can keep your car running smoothly without breaking the bank.
